10. Severe allergic reaction

Anaphylaxis is a severe allergic reaction that can be life-threatening. It causes the immune system to release different chemicals that cause your body to go into shock. Narrow airways, a weak pulse, and low blood pressure are all common symptoms. A person who has experienced anaphylaxis before, or has allergies, asthma, or a white blood cell disorder, should consult a doctor before taking supplements.
